Job description

EP Wealth Advisors (EPWA) is a wealth management advisory firm with over $44.1 billion as of March 31, 2026, serving predominately high net worth individuals. EPWA fosters an inclusive environment that offers opportunities for our associates to learn, grow and enhance their skills to take on new challenges to progress in their professional careers.

EP Wealth Advisors is seeking an execution-focused Client Marketing Manager to serve as the operational leader and second-in-command within the Client Marketing function.

This is a program implementation role responsible for driving execution across client marketing initiatives, managing agencies, vendors and cross-functional teams, while ensuring complex, multi-channel projects are delivered on time and at a consistently high standard. This individual will translate strategic direction into structured execution while staying ahead of trends in the RIA and wealth management space for the benefit of the clients we serve.  Core responsibilities are described below.

This is a Western U.S.based remote role, with required availability during Pacific and Mountain Time zone business hours to support team and client operations.

Program & Project Ownership
At its core, this role is accountable for turning strategy into action. The Manager will own the planning, sequencing, and execution of major initiatives—bringing structure to ambiguity and ensuring programs move forward with clarity and discipline. This includes managing timelines, aligning stakeholders, anticipating obstacles, and driving initiatives from concept through launch without relying on constant oversight.

  • Own execution of the annual client marketing roadmap

  • Build and manage detailed project plans across initiatives

  • Drive accountability across internal stakeholders and external partners

  • Anticipate and flag risks, proactively adjusting timelines

  • Ensure initiatives launch smoothly and predictably

Platform & Agency Management
This role will manage and optimize relationships with external partners and vendors, ensuring scopes are clearly defined, timelines are met, and standards are upheld. The Manager must be comfortable holding agencies accountable, negotiating scope, and balancing quality with cost efficiency.

  • Serve as primary point of contact for external partners

  • Manage scopes of work, timelines, budgets, and deliverables

  • Hold agencies accountable for quality and performance

  • Optimize vendor relationships for efficiency and cost discipline

Cross-Functional & Technical Fluency
This position operates at the intersection of marketing, operations, product, and technology. The Manager must be able to communicate effectively across disciplines, understand operational implications of marketing initiatives, and align programs with CRM systems and technical workflows. Comfort speaking the language of product and technology teams is essential.

  • Partner closely with Advisors, Compliance, Operations, and Product Technology

  • Communicate effectively across business and technical stakeholders

  • Understand and articulate the operational implications of marketing initiatives

  • Speak the language of product and technology teams to ensure alignment

  • Familiarity with CRM systems (e.g., Salesforce or similar platforms) and marketing automation tools

Industry Insight & Voice of the Customer Leadership
This role is not purely operational; it requires curiosity and awareness of industry evolution. The Manager will stay ahead of trends in the RIA and wealth management space and lead implementation of EP’s ongoing “Voice of the Customer” learning agenda. This includes gathering and analyzing client feedback, identifying patterns, and translating insights into actionable program enhancements.

  • Stay ahead of RIA and wealth management marketing best practices

  • Monitor competitive positioning and emerging client experience trends

  • Lead implementation of ongoing client research and feedback initiatives

  • Gather, analyze, and synthesize market research and client insights

  • Proactively recommend enhancements to strengthen programs

  • Deep familiarity with the wealth management or RIA space 

Performance Measurement & Optimization
The Manager will build and maintain a client marketing performance dashboard that tracks engagement, identifies trends, and surfaces actionable insights for advisors and leadership. The goal is not reporting for its own sake, but continuous refinement and smarter decision-making.

  • Build and own the client marketing performance dashboard

  • Track engagement and program performance metrics

  • Analyze trends and communicate key insights

  • Identify operational inefficiencies then wolve by implementing process improvements that scale

What Success Looks Like
This is a marketing operational ownership role responsible for driving the execution of EP Wealth’s client marketing programs with structure, accountability, and precision. Success in this role means initiatives launch on time and at a high standard, agencies and vendors are proactively managed and held accountable, cross-functional collaboration runs smoothly, and client marketing programs operate predictably and efficiently at scale. This individual will own complex, multi-stakeholder projects end-to-end – building timelines, coordinating internal teams, and ensuring disciplined follow-through – so that the Director of Client Marketing can focus on long-term strategic evolution. For clarity, this is not a content writing, graphic design, or social media management role, nor is it a junior coordination position or a strategy-only seat without execution ownership. It is a marketing program owner role accountable for delivery, structure, and measurable outcomes.
